[
https://issues.apache.org/jira/browse/NUMBERS-77?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17329342#comment-17329342
]
Matt Juntunen commented on NUMBERS-77:
--------------------------------------
bq. So if we agree on the basic design, I could merge the current version (as
per the attached diff). OK?
Yes, but I have a couple more points:
- I'm not sold on the name yet (see below).
- I would prefer if the interface were top-level instead of nested in
{{Precision}}. It makes it more convenient since this type will be used almost
everywhere in geometry.
bq. I feel that it doesn't say what the class does.
It's the same with the {{Precision}} class in general. I like having the term
"precision" in the name since you immediately know that you're going to be
working with floating point accuracy. My favorite names so far are (in order):
- {{PrecisionContext}}
- {{PrecisionComparator}}
- {{PrecisionCompareStrategy}}
(I'm probably a bit biased here, though, since if the name doesn't have
"precision" in it, I'm going to need to update about a bajillion variable names
and javadocs in geometry :-)
> Move utilities from "Commons Geometry"
> --------------------------------------
>
> Key: NUMBERS-77
> URL: https://issues.apache.org/jira/browse/NUMBERS-77
> Project: Commons Numbers
> Issue Type: Task
> Reporter: Gilles Sadowski
> Priority: Major
> Fix For: 1.1
>
> Attachments: NUMBERS-77.diff
>
> Time Spent: 1h 10m
> Remaining Estimate: 0h
>
> "Commons Geometry" defines utilities that would be a better fit in this
> component.
> Duplication of general-purpose codes should be avoided, in order to benefit
> from consolidated usage (bug reporting, performance enhancements, ...).
--
This message was sent by Atlassian Jira
(v8.3.4#803005)